                    So car has now had a re prep ready for Pembrey on the 28th December. It's had a new pair of catcams and another mapping session with Sandy Brown, an entire new set of spoox silicone hoses as well as an all over spanner check.

                    It needs an mot and then we're ready to go, fingers crossed we can end this rubbish rallying year on a high!

                      It was the Jaffa Stages at Pembrey on Sunday and finally we got an event that involved no mechanical problems. It was not an entirely straightforward day as I spun and hit things a lot and we also had a puncture which meant a stage maximum and a finish position of 47 out 50 finishers. I was very pleased with the car though and despite the cosmetic damage the car is pretty much ready to go again. Next rally is Rali Cwm Gwendraeth once again at Pembrey on Feb 8th.
